What is Hometown Cinemas?
Hometown Cinemas operates as a community-focused exhibition chain, maintaining a presence in key locations such as Mineral Wells, Gun Barrel City, Seguin, and Jacksonville. By prioritizing affordable pricing and a welcoming atmosphere, the company distinguishes itself from larger, national multiplex chains. Beyond standard movie screenings and showtimes, the firm integrates itself into the local fabric through theater rentals, charitable contributions, and the creation of local employment opportunities. This localized approach allows Hometown Cinemas to maintain high engagement levels while serving as a cultural hub for its respective communities.
How much funding has Hometown Cinemas raised?
Hometown Cinemas has raised a total of $150K across 1 funding round:
Debt
$150K
Debt (2020): $150K with participation from PPP
